Hopkinsville man facing fentanyl trafficking charges in Graves Co.

A Hopkinsville man was arrested in Graves County Monday on charges related to trafficking in Fentanyl. 

According to the Graves County Sheriff’s Department, an undercover drug investigation was conducted following a tip that 30-year-old Dajuan Quarles of Hopkinsville was transporting Fentanyl from Hopkinsville to Graves County to allegedly sell it. 

On Saturday night, a traffic stop was conducted on vehicle on Copeland Road—a search of the vehicle reportedly revealed dosages of Fenatnyl, a small amount of methamphetamine and approximately $1,000 in cash. 

Quarles allegedly admitted to transporting the drugs to Graves County for a delivery.  He was arrested and charged with first-degree trafficking in Fentanyl and possession of methamphetamine.
